Troubleshooting
Troubleshooting
Check these points if your dishwasher…
Problem Possible cause Solution
Will not start.
The door is not closed
completely.
• Check if the door is latched and
closed completely.
No cycle is selected. • Select a proper cycle.
The power cable is not
connected.
• Connect the power cable
properly.
The water supply does not
work.
• Check if the water supply valve
is open.
The Control Panel is locked. • Unlock the Control Lock. (See
page 14)
A circuit breaker is open. • Reset the circuit breaker.
Is taking too long
with an operation
or cycle.
Cold water is being supplied. • Make sure the water supply
line is connected to a hot water
supply. (Additional time is
required to heat cold water.)
There are food
particles remaining
on dishes.
(Not cleaning
properly.)
You selected an
inappropriate cycle.
• Select a cycle according to the
number and soil level of the
dishes, as directed in this manual.
The water temperature is
low.
• Connect the water supply line to
a hot water supply.
• For best performance, the
temperature of the supplied
water should be 120 ˚F (49 ˚C).
Low water pressure. • The water pressure should be
between 20 and 120 psi (140-
830 kPa).
Dishwasher detergent was
not used.
• Use automatic dishwasher
detergent.
• We recommend a powder or gel
type dishwasher detergent.
